[Procedure name] Approval of Temporary Operation of Office
(Procedure for approval of temporary operation of office)
[ Summary]
-

This procedure is required before any of the following work is executed on a holiday for the administration or outside the office hours of customs of customs (8:30 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. from Monday through Friday).

(1)  Clerical work for approving loading articles for foreign freight vessels (airplanes).
(2)  Clerical work for approving the storage of foreign goods in a customs warehouse, hozei manufacturing warehouse, or integrated customs area
(3)  Clerical work for permitting customs work outside the hozei manufacturing warehouse (integrated customs area), for approving the carry-in of foreign goods into a hozei display area, and for permitting work outside the hozei display area (integrated customs area)
(4)  Clerical work for approving customs transit, or for transporting inland goods on a foreign trade vessel, etc. within the Japanese territory
(5)  Clerical work for permitting export (including reshipment) or import
(6)  Clerical work for approving goods before an import permit is issued
(7)  Clerical work for issuing certificates, etc. and for allowing reading of statistics
[ Bases for procedures]
- Article 98 of the Customs Law
- Article 100 of the Customs Law
- Article 87 of the Cabinet Order for Enforcement of the Customs Law
- Articles 2 and 9 of the Law of Customs Fees
[ Subjects to procedure]
- A person who asks for temporary work for any of the seven types of work stated in the summary.
[ Time of submission]
- When requesting temporary work from customs
(Note) Submit your application within the designated hours of business because the customs needs to assign customs officers for temporary work in advance.
[ Method of submission]
- Submit the following applications to the section of the customs office that will take charge of the temporary work you are going to ask for.
[ Fee]
- The applicant is required to pay the following charges by the hour when a customs officer engages in temporary work
(1) From 00:00 a.m. until 5:00 a.m.: 4,550 yen per hour
(2) From 5:00 a.m. to 10:00 p. m.: 4,100 yen per hour (not including the designated hours of business)
(3) From 10:00 p.m. to 12:00 p. m: 4,550 yen per hour
[ Documents to be attached and number of copies]
- Submit two copies of the application. Affix revenue stamps equivalent to the fee required to the rear side of one of the applications.

[ Submitted to]
- Submit the above applications to the section of the customs office that will take charge of the temporary work you are going to ask for.
[ Reception time]
- Office hours of customs (8:30 a.m. through 5:00 p.m. except on holidays for the administrative agencies)
Contact the customs beforehand if you intend to submit your application outside the office hours of customs.
[ Consultation service]
- For information, ask a customs counselor or the guard section of the customs office that processes your application.

[ Administrative appeal]
- A protest may be lodged to the Director-General of Customs within the two months from one day after the date when the applicant learned of the disposition on the application mentioned above.
